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 26 Jun 2013 07:20:13 +0400
From:      Andrej Zverev <az@freebsd.org>
To:        Garrett Cooper <yaneurabeya@gmail.com>
Cc:        freebsd-perl@freebsd.org
Subject:   Re: lang/perl-5.16: fails to compile because of missing distinfo/use.perl
Message-ID:  <CAD5bB%2Bh=2_m6yQWMVoM3=BeJH5XzOdEn4RM6o-NP23LPispENg@mail.gmail.com>
In-Reply-To: <CAGHfRMAj8NDyXPwJb5VBBXkAZs%2BLhf=xSFrYA_p-TLFkcioHsg@mail.gmail.com>
References:  <CAGHfRMAj8NDyXPwJb5VBBXkAZs%2BLhf=xSFrYA_p-TLFkcioHsg@mail.gmail.com>

next in thread | previous in thread | raw e-mail | index | archive | help
Hello, it's something wrong with ports tree.
Usually distinfo placed /usr/ports/lang/perl5.16/distinfo, but in your
case it wrong.
Same goes for use.perl which must seat in
/usr/ports/lang/perl5.16/files/use.perl

Please try remove whole tree (rm -rf /usr/ports as example) and
checkout from git again (but using svn and portsnap would be
preferable)

On Wed, Jun 26, 2013 at 12:56 AM, Garrett Cooper <yaneurabeya@gmail.com> wrote:
> I have a forked ports tree at
> http://www.github.com/yaneurabeya/freebsd-ports that I just updated
> yesterday. I tried upgrading perl-5.16 and it failed:
>
> ===>  Extracting for perl-5.16.3
> => No checksum file (/usr/ports/lang/perl5.16/work/perl-5.16.3/distinfo).
> ===>  Patching for perl-5.16.3
> /usr/bin/sed -e 's|%%PREFIX%%|/usr/local|g;'  -e
> 's|%%PERL_VERSION%%|5.16.3|g;'  -e 's|%%PERL_VER%%|5.16|g;'  -e
> 's|%%PERL_ARCH%%|mach|g;'  -e 's|%%MAKE_CONF%%|/etc/make.conf|g;'  -e
> 's|%%LINK_USRBIN%%|yes|g;'
> /usr/ports/lang/perl5.16/work/perl-5.16.3/files/use.perl  >
> /usr/ports/lang/perl5.16/work/perl-5.16.3/work/use.perl
> sed: /usr/ports/lang/perl5.16/work/perl-5.16.3/files/use.perl: No such
> file or directory
>
> I don't have this issue with perl-5.14 (which I'm downgrading
> everything to now because I don't want to fight perl -_-..).
>
> Thanks,
> -Garrett
> _______________________________________________
> freebsd-perl@freebsd.org mailing list
> http://lists.freebsd.org/mailman/listinfo/freebsd-perl
> To unsubscribe, send any mail to "freebsd-perl-unsubscribe@freebsd.org"



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?CAD5bB%2Bh=2_m6yQWMVoM3=BeJH5XzOdEn4RM6o-NP23LPispENg>